> is microG still a viable alternative to GApps or is there something else that’s taken its place?

microG is still viable afaik, but I prefer GrapheneOS's sandboxed google play approach since it's much more feature complete, and supports e.g. my 2fa hardware key, while that's currently missing from microG.

> The ROM community, especially those that cared about privacy, was quite small few years ago, especially for non-Pixel devices

Yeah Pixel devices are still the only ones you can expect to be supported by GrapheneOS and CalyxOS etc..., for anything else I think your best bet is to install LineageOS(formerly cyanogenmod) and microG if you can accept the current https://github.com/microg/GmsCore/wiki/Implementation-Status
